Researching Your Options

Start Early in the Buying Process

It's wise to start looking for a home inspector as soon as you begin your house-hunting journey. This gives you ample time to research and compare different inspectors without the pressure of an impending closing date. Begin by asking for recommendations from your real estate agent, friends, or family who recently purchased homes.

Verify Credentials and Experience

Once you have a shortlist of potential inspectors, verify their credentials. Ensure they are certified by recognized organizations such as the American Society of Home Inspectors (ASHI) or the International Association of Certified Home Inspectors (InterNACHI). Additionally, inquire about their experience, especially with homes similar to the one you're considering.

Assessing Inspection Reports

Review Sample Reports

A professional home inspector should provide a sample report from a previous inspection. Reviewing this report will give you an idea of their thoroughness and attention to detail. Look for clarity, detailed descriptions, and photos that illustrate any issues found during the inspection.

Check for Comprehensive Coverage

Ensure the inspector covers all essential areas of the property. A comprehensive inspection should include the foundation, roof, electrical systems, plumbing, HVAC systems, and more. Some inspectors may also offer additional services like radon testing or mold inspection, which could be beneficial depending on your location.

Understanding Pricing and Value

Get Multiple Quotes

Prices for home inspections in Los Angeles can vary widely, so it's beneficial to obtain quotes from multiple inspectors. However, don't let price be your only determining factor. The cheapest option may not always provide the most comprehensive inspection, potentially leaving you with unexpected repair costs in the future.

Consider the Value Offered

Evaluate what each inspector includes in their service. Some may offer post-inspection support or follow-up consultations, which can add significant value. Look for inspectors who are willing to explain their findings and help you understand the implications for your potential new home.
